High Death Toll In Morbi Bridge Collapse In Poll Bound Gujarat Puts BJP In A Spot

With as many as 141 lives being lost, 180 people being rescued and innumerable people still feared missing after a British era bridge in Gujarat’s Morbi district collapsed on October 30, there has been a war of words between the BJP and AAP in the social media over an AAP MLA from Delhi Naresh Balyan predicting dhamaka in Gujarat two days in advance. Citing these tweets, the BJP alleged a conspiracy and leaders like Kapil Mishra called the Morbi tragedy a “bhayanak hatyakand” or conspiracy. While AAP leaders dismissed this as an attempt to “evade responsibility and digress from the terrible tragedy”, Balyan explained his tweet as a possibility of “many BJP leaders joining AAP in Gujarat.” Meanwhile, senior Congress  leader Digvijaya Singh asked if it was an “act of God or an act of fraud”. Around 500 people were on the suspension bridge when the cables supporting it snapped, sending people crashing into the Machchhu river below. The bridge could take the weight of only about 125 people and had been shut for seven months for repairs; it was reopened to the public on October 26, the Gujarati New Year, without a fitness certificate from the civic authorities. The Morbi tragedy couldn’t have come at a worse time for the BJP in poll-bound Gujarat.  PM Modi cancelled his road shows in Gujarat and is expected to be in Morbi on Tuesday.

Suvendu Adhikari Tipped To Be Next West Bengal BJP Chief, Sangh Parivar Not Happy?

It is daggers drawn in the West Bengal unit of BJP.  According to party insiders, the state BJP President Sukanta Majumdar is likely to go; he may be replaced by the Leader of Opposition Suvendu Adhikari. If this happens, Suvendu will resign from the post of LoP giving way to BJP MLA Manoj Tigga, chief whip of the state unit. These changes will be made once Panchayat Poll dates are announced. Majumdar is likely to get a shunting post of central secretary or any post in the parliamentary party. All these developments come against the backdrop of the party’s new state observer and All India General Secretary (Organization) BL Santosh’s discussions with the Bengal committee members following Majumdar’s failure to attack TMC over a series of issues. Besides, it is known that Suvendu even while at TMC had great acceptance, ground-level reach and connect. This will benefit BJP in the Panchayat Polls. However, both RSS and the old guards of the BJP are against Suvendu’s ascension as the next state president. They are rooting for National vice president and former state president Dilip Ghosh, a diehard RSS man. The state RSS and VHP members feel, if Suvendu becomes the state president, the power of the party will go into the hands of Trinamool turncoat which will tarnish the prospects of BJP in Panchayat polls.

Reliance Retail Eyes Kerala-based Hypermarket Chain, Bismi

Reliance Retail is eyeing the Kerala-based hypermarket and electronic store Bismi, owned by the first generation entrepreneur VA Ajmal. Bismi operates 30 electronics and grocery retail chains across Kerala. Each Bismi Hypermarkets which are a combination of food, groceries and electronics operate in premises of 30,000 to 40,000 sq ft. The standalone single format grocery stores occupy 10,000 sq ft. Started in 2003, Bismi generates a business of Rs 750 cr per annum. The company hopes to achieve a turnover of Rs 4000 cr in the next couple of years. On the anvil are 40 plus Bismi Hypermakets and electronic stores in tier-2 cities across the country. Informed sources said that the talks with Reliance Retail are at an advanced stage and should have been concluded by Diwali. The Bismi valuation is the vicinity of Rs 600 crore. However, Ajmal has refused to confirm nor deny the deal. Reliance Retail today operates 2000 brick and mortar grocery stores across India. It also operates JioMart, an e-commerce platform. The Indian retail market is estimated at $ 900 billion.
